Moscow Ex-Mayor's Biggest Legacy Totters
(Oct. 10) -- Less than a week after Russian President Dmitry Medvedev dismissed Yuri Luzhkov as mayor of Moscow, officials started proposing the banishment of the most conspicuous and controversial symbol of his 18-year reign: a 315-foot monument to Peter the Great that towers over the Moscow River opposite the Kremlin....
Russian President Fires Troublesome Moscow Mayor
(Sept. 28) -- Russian President Dmitry Medvedev today sacked Moscow Mayor Yuri Luzhkov, who has ruled the capital for almost two decades, putting an end to a long-simmering conflict with one of his most vocal and powerful political opponents. Mesmerized, Moscow Awaits Fall of Its Mighty Mayor
(Sept. 24) -- Yuri Luzhkov, Moscow's once all-powerful mayor, appears to be in the final days of his nearly two-decade reign thanks to a media campaign that most observers believe is coming straight from the Kremlin. Background on yuri luzhkov
Yury Mikhaylovich Luzhkov () (born 21 September 1936) is a Russian politician who was the Mayor of Moscow from 1992 to 2010. He was also vice-chairman and one of the founders of the ruling United Russia party.
